In this review of the HP Stream 14 in HD Laptop, the bottom line is simple: it is a balanced, budget-minded portable for students and mobile workers who need responsive everyday performance and extra storage. The laptop pairs an Intel N150 processor with an upgraded 16GB RAM configuration and a combined 1.12TB storage solution (128GB UFS plus a 1TB docking station) that delivers noticeably faster boot times and room for media and documents. The review focuses on real-world usability rather than raw benchmarks.
Key Features
- 14 in HD display: The screen offers clear text and decent color for web browsing, office tasks, and video calls, keeping visuals readable on the go.
- Intel Processor N150: A low-power chip that handles multiple browser tabs, video streaming, and standard office apps without frequent hiccups.
- 16GB RAM: The increased memory lets users switch between productivity apps and browser tabs smoothly, reducing slowdowns during multitasking.
- 1.12TB combined storage: Fast 128GB UFS storage for quick startup plus a 1TB docking station for large file storage and media libraries.
- Wi-Fi 6 and webcam: Modern wireless connectivity and a 720p camera make online meetings and remote classes more reliable.
- Bonus docking set: The included 7-in-1 dock, 32GB microSD, and cables expand ports and storage for a simple workstation setup.
Who It's For
This laptop is best for students, remote workers, and anyone who values light portability with better-than-basic responsiveness; the 16GB RAM upgrade in particular benefits people who keep many browser tabs and productivity apps open. The included docking station and extra storage make it a practical choice for users who need a compact laptop that can also serve as a small desktop hub.
Those who need high-end gaming, professional video editing, or a high-resolution display should look elsewhere, since the Intel N150 and integrated Intel Graphics are optimized for everyday tasks rather than intensive graphics or heavy rendering workloads.

Specifications
| Brand | HP |
| Display | 14 in HD |
| Processor | Intel Processor N150 |
| Memory | 16GB RAM |
| Storage | 128GB UFS + 1TB Docking Station (1.12TB total) |
| Operating System | Windows 11 S |
| Dimensions & Weight | 12.76 x 8.86 x 0.71 in, 3.24 lbs |

Frequently Asked Questions
Is the extra storage internal?
The package includes 128GB internal UFS storage plus a 1TB docking station that provides additional external storage.
Does the laptop support modern wireless?
Yes, it supports Wi-Fi 6 and Bluetooth for faster, more reliable wireless connections.
What warranty covers the upgraded parts?
Upgraded RAM and SSD are covered by a 1-year warranty from SnowBell, while the remaining components keep the original 1-year manufacturer warranty.
